Bloom: On Becoming an Artist Later in Life (Gather at The Gallery 55+) | Canadian Clay and Glass Gallery

Jan 11, 2024 (UTC-5)ENDED
Waterloo
Arts
Fine Art
Join artist and author Janice Mason Steeves as she presents her book "Bloom: On Becoming an Artist Later in Life" at the Canadian Clay and Glass Gallery in Waterloo. This event, part of the Gather at The Gallery series for the 55+ community, will take place on January 11, 2024. Steeves will share her personal journey and discuss the experiences of older individuals who have turned to art later in life. Many of these individuals had a desire to become artists when they were younger but were discouraged by parents or teachers. Now, with the freedom and stability that retirement brings, they are rediscovering their creative passions. Seeking meaning and personal growth, they are exploring the world of art. Steeves, a painter with 40 years of experience, understands the challenges and joys of this artistic journey. Through her own exploration of abstract art, she has gained valuable insights that she shares with her students, predominantly women from the baby boomer generation. Inspired by her own dream, Steeves wrote "Bloom: On Becoming an Artist Later in Life" to inspire and support others on their artistic path. Don't miss this opportunity to hear Steeves speak and learn from her wealth of knowledge and experience. Admission to the event is free.

Sip N' Pour Workshop at Abe Erb Brewing! | ABE ERB - Downtown Kitchener

Jan 16, 2024 (UTC-5)ENDED
Kitchener
Arts
Painting
Join Ellie at the Sip N' Pour Workshop at Abe Erb Brewing in Kitchener for a unique art experience! With Ellie's guidance, participants will have the opportunity to experiment with various colors, techniques, and tools to create their own one-of-a-kind piece of art. It's a perfect opportunity for beginners to explore their creativity. There are different options available for participants to choose from. The 10X20 artist canvas is a great all-around choice, offering a higher gloss finish thanks to the gessoed surface. For those interested in pouring techniques, the 8X10 artist canvas pour is a fantastic option, allowing you to choose between a single, double, or triple panel pour. The smooth gesso finish makes it ideal for beginners. If you prefer a different canvas material, the 10X20 birch panel pour is a high-quality option. Made in Canada by Apollon-Gotrick, these artist-grade birch panels are cradled on a 3/4 frame and perfect for hanging. For a smaller project, the 4pc coaster set pour is a great choice. It includes four blank ceramic coasters with separate self-adhesive cork backings, along with a Liquitex High Gloss Varnish kit to seal the artwork. Another exciting option is the 10 birch clock pour, which allows you to create your own fully functional clock. Pour paint onto the 10 round Apollon-Gotrick artist-grade birch panel, and take home a kit with the clock mechanism, arms, numbers, and an easy-to-use template for correct number placement. Please note that all artwork will need to remain at the venue to dry for a minimum of 7 days. After the event date, you can pick up your artwork between 7-14 days.
